I am supporting a growing Technology and Business Services organisation undergoing significant transformation and expansion. With 600 employees and a collaborative HR team, this is an excellent opportunity to join a business where HR is central to driving positive change.
This role combines strategic partnering with hands-on operational HR, supporting leaders through growth and organisational change. As a People Business Partner, you will support key functional areas across the organisation, acting as a trusted advisor to leadership teams while delivering practical, commercially focused HR support.
The business is currently implementing several new people systems and undergoing significant organisational change, making this a varied and impactful opportunity for an experienced HR professional. You will work closely with stakeholders across the business to improve employee engagement, support transformation projects, manage complex ER matters, and help embed modern people practices.
- Using people data and insights to identify trends and support business decision-making
- Partnering with leaders to support organisational change and transformation initiatives
- Managing complex employee relations cases including disciplinaries, grievances, absence, and performance matters
- Supporting the delivery of HR projects, including systems implementation and process improvement
- Providing operational HR support across the full employee lifecycle
- Supporting workforce planning, succession planning, and organisational development initiatives
- Working collaboratively with wider People teams including Talent, Reward, and Learning & Development
- Coaching and influencing managers to drive best practice people management
- Contributing towards a positive, high-performing, and collaborative workplace culture
- Supporting the embedding of new HR processes and ways of working across the business
The successful candidate will be an experienced HR BP with strong UK employment law knowledge and a hands-on, pragmatic approach. You will be confident managing complex ER issues, supporting change programmes, and building strong stakeholder relationships across all levels.
